Bengali Translator is a very important and highly valued job. Bengali is a language spoken by over 250 million people, and is the official language of Bangladesh and India’s West Bengal state. A Bengali Translator will help a client navigate these languages and cultures and make navigating them easier.

A great Bengali Translator can turn a client's project from an idea into reality. They can take text, audio, and visuals in both English and Bengali, and modify them for the other language. They can do this for webpages, books, scripts, or any other project the client has in mind.
